File Number: 14-00011 Final Action Date: 1/23/2014
.A RESOLUTION OF THE MIAMI CITY COMMISSION WAIVING ANY CONFLICT OF
INTEREST THE LAW FIRM OF MORGAN, LEWIS & BOCKIUS LLP, WOULD HAVE
TO ENABLE IT TO REPRESENT JP MORGAN CHASE IN PROCEEDINGS
CONTEMPLATED TO BE FILED BY THE CITY OF MIAMI IN THE UNITED STATES
DISTRICT COURT, SOUTHERN DISTRICT OF FLORIDA, AND TO CONTINUE TO
PROVIDE REPRESENTATION TO THE CITY OF MIAMI IN CONNECTION WITH
PROCEEDINGS FILED BY THE SECURITIES AND EXCHANGE COMMISSION IN
THE UNITED STATES DISTRICT COURT, SOUTHERN DISTRICT OF FLORIDA.
WHEREAS, the City of Miami contemplates the filing of a lawsuit against JP Morgan Chase for
alleged violations of the Fair Housing Act, in the United States District Court, Southern District of
Florida (the "Proposed Litigation"); and
WHEREAS, the law firm of Morgan Lewis & Bockius LLP, wishes to represent JP Morgan Chase,
in the Proposed Litigation; and
WHEREAS, the law firm of Morgan Lewis & Bockius LLP, through one of its partners, Ivan Harris,
Esq., has represented, and continues to represent, the City of Miami in various proceedings before
the Securities & Exchange Commission ("SEC"); and as a consultant in an enforcement proceeding
filed by the SEC against the City, pending in the United States District Court, Case No.: 13-
22600-CIV-CMA.
WHEREAS, a conflict would exist between the position of the City and the position of JP Morgan
Chase, as the two are contemplated to be opposing parties in the Proposed Litigation; and
WHEREAS, the City Commission has been advised of the conflict of interest; and
WHEREAS, due to the exceptional circumstances that the City finds itself in the SEC case, the
City will break from the general rule and principle that, in the event an attorney or firm represents a
person or entity which sues the City, said attorney or firm will not be permitted to financially benefit
from the City by having the City retain that attorney or firm to represent it in another matter; and
WHEREAS, because under these exceptional circumstances, the City will save an extraordinary
amount of additional attorney's fees that may be necessary to expend if the waiver of the conflict is
not granted; and
WHEREAS, the City Commission agrees to waive any conflict of interest that will occur due to the
law firm of Morgan Lewis & Bockius LLP, representing JP Morgan Chase in the Proposed Litigation,
on the condition that its partner, Ivan Harris, Esq., and in addition, any other partner or associate who
has billed time to the City's matters involving the SEC, will have no involvement with, or participation
in, the Proposed Litigation involving JP Morgan Chase;

N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E COMMISSION OF THE CITY OF MIAMI,
FLORIDA:
Section 1. The recitals and findings contained in the Preamble to this Resolution are adopted by
reference and incorporated as if fully set forth in this Section.
Section 2. Any conflict of interest that exists or may occur due to the law firm of Morgan Lewis &
Bockius LLP representing JP Morgan Chase, in the Proposed Litigation, and, at the same time,
continuing to provide representation and consulting services to the City in connection with SEC
related matters, is hereby waived.
Section 3. This Resolution shall become effective immediately upon its adoption and signature of
the Mayor.{1}
Footnotes:
.{1} If the Mayor does not sign this Resolution, it shall become effective at the end of ten calendar
days from the date it was passed and adopted. If the Mayor vetoes this Resolution, it shall become
effective immediately upon override of the veto by the City Commission.
